We'll have a little bit of a change ourselves this weekend as we welcome guest speaker Bob Vernon. Bob served as an Assistant Chief of Police with the LAPD for 37 years, and formed the Point Man Leadership Institute after he retired. He'll be giving us a message on missions he calls "What in the World is God Doing?" Take a moment to pray for Bob, that what God's laid on his heart might be edifying and convicting to us as we worship with him through his preaching on Sunday.
